First choice - Network diagram with time variances and run a Monte Carlo simulation.

Factors to consider in the evaluation:

  • Duration
  • Cost
  • Quality
  • Resource availability
  • Stakeholders support

There will usually be an easy top or bottom place when considering three options. Use the above attributes as factors in the evaluation and even weight them for priority when needed.

The network diagram will be the guideline, even if you use an Agile technique in the project execution.
